I am not 100% sure, but I think the fixing commit could be: https://github.com/torvalds/linux/commit/690b2549b19563ec5ad53e5c82f6a944d910086e Which makes the introducing commit: https://github.com/torvalds/linux/commit/5e9a97b1f4491b8b65874901ad084348fcaba327 Both are already in: - SLE15-SP4 - stable Which would make us not affected. Would you agree? Yes, judging from the description, it appears very likely that. I'm going to update the patch reference for SLE15-SP4 branch. Reassigned back to security team. Thanks, closing It turned out that the commit 690b2549b19563ec5ad53e5c82f6a944d910086e is rather for CVE-2022-3077, and this one is for a different code path. But, according to RH bugz entry https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2119048#c20 this is already covered in the upstream. And I guess that the analysis by the reporter (and the fix patch) was wrong from the beginning. The upstream patch that added the block data support to the driver, the commit 001cebf03f918c85404cb76db3a60c748be5efb5 i2c-ismt: support I2C_SMBUS_I2C_BLOCK_DATA transaction type has already the proper check: + case I2C_SMBUS_I2C_BLOCK_DATA: + /* Make sure the length is valid */ + if (data->block[0] < 1) + data->block[0] = 1; + + if (data->block[0] > I2C_SMBUS_BLOCK_MAX) + data->block[0] = I2C_SMBUS_BLOCK_MAX; + So the bug can't hit as described in the report.
